Product Overview

The MFOG-40 Micro-Nano Fiber Optic Gyroscope is an advanced angular rate sensor that integrates optical, mechanical, and electronic technologies. Based on the Sagnac effect, it utilizes cutting-edge micro-nano fiber devices to achieve high-precision measurement. The gyroscope detects angular velocity by monitoring phase differences between counter-propagating light beams, processing this information through sophisticated electronics to provide precise feedback for control or measurement applications.

Performance Parameters
Parameter Specification
Range (°/s) ±300
Scale Factor (LSB/°/s) 3600
Scale factor nonlinearity (ppm) ≤500
Zero-bias stability (10s, 1σ, °/H) ≤0.5
Zero-bias repeatability (1σ, °/H) ≤0.5
Angular random walk (°/H1/2) ≤0.02
Zero-bias stability at full temperature (°/H) ≤1.5
3dB Bandwidth (Hz) ≥300
Power supply (V) 5±0.15
Power Consumption (W) ≤1.5
